Colombia - Import of Aerials and Aerial Reflectors
Since 2014, Colombia Import of Aerials and Aerial Reflectors was down by 15.9% year on year. At $18,740,019.27 in 2019, the country was number 51 among other countries in Import of Aerials and Aerial Reflectors. Colombia is overtaken by Peru, which was number 50 at $19,689,863.73 and is followed by New Zealand at $13,886,752.57. United States lead the ranking with $1,062,307,868.92 in 2019, that is a growth of 3.2% versus 2018. Germany, Japan and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Oman recorded the best 5 years average growth at +49.5% per year, while Gambia was the worst growing country at -44.4% per year.
